| Border Patrol Agent John Charles Gigax United States Department of Justice - Border Patrol U.S. Government End of Watch: Sunday, November 7, 1999 Biographical Info Age: 27 Tour of Duty: 3 years Badge Number: A-359 Incident Details Cause of Death: Automobile accident Date of Incident: Sunday, November 7, 1999 Incident Location: Virginia Weapon Used: Not available Suspect Info: Not available Agent Gigax was killed in an automobile accident while he was travelling from a temporary assignment in Washington, DC. Agent Gigax, who was stationed in Laredo, Texas, was driving on I-95 when his official Jeep Cherokee veered off the road and struck the rear of a car carrier parked on the shoulder in Hanover County, Virginia. The Jeep's momentum caused it go over the cab of truck, landing head-first on the pavement. The Jeep broke apart upon on impact with the ground, killing Agent Gigax instantly.
Agent Gigax had served with the Border Patrol for 3 years. He was survived by his wife and parents. |  |
